摘要:通过在摇瓶和发酵罐上考察不同剪切环境对南昌链霉菌的代谢过程和菌丝形态的影响 ,并对某些菌丝形态参数进行了定量分析 ,发现南昌链霉菌对剪切的敏感性。在此基础上通过改变发酵罐上搅拌桨叶类型促进了前期菌体生长 ,并使最终发酵效价提高了 5
The effect of shear environment on metabolism and morphology of Streptomyces nanchangensis both on shake flask and fermenter scale was investigated. The quantitative analysis of some morphology (parameters) indicated that meilingmycin fermentation was sensitive to the shear environment. Cell growth at prophase was promoted remarkably and productivity was increased 52% by changing the type of impeller blade in the fermenter.
